What do NFL execs expect Lamar Jackson to do if the Ravens don't extend him?

NFL executives anticipate that Lamar Jackson will request a trade if the Ravens fail to lock him into a new contract soon. The situation involves a no-tag clause and his self-representation, heightening the stakes for both sides.

How is Lamar Jackson's contract situation affecting the Ravens?

The lack of an extension creates significant tension, with the no-tag clause and Jackson's self-representation adding complications. This decision is viewed as franchise-defining for Baltimore amid ongoing negotiations.
